Local tips
- Visit early in the morning to avoid crowds and enjoy a more peaceful atmosphere.
- Bring biodegradable sunscreen to protect the natural environment.
- Consider bringing a snorkel and mask to explore the underwater beauty.
- Pack a picnic to enjoy in the shaded areas around the cenote.
- Wear water shoes to protect your feet on rocky paths.
Getting There
-
Car
If you are driving, head towards the town of Mucuyché in the Yucatan Peninsula. From Merida, take the Carretera 180 (Mexico 180) highway heading south for about 30 km. When you reach the town of Mucuyché, look for the signs for Cenote Yaal Utzil. The cenote is located just outside the town at coordinates 20.6239344, -89.6066932. There is a small entrance fee to access the cenote, typically around 100 MXN per person, which can vary. Parking is usually available on-site.
-
Public Transportation
To reach Cenote Yaal Utzil using public transportation, start by taking a bus from Merida to Mucuyché. You can catch a bus from the main bus terminal (Terminal de Autobuses de Merida), and the journey takes about 45 minutes to an hour. Once you arrive in Mucuyché, you will need to take a taxi or walk the remaining distance of approximately 2 km to the cenote. Taxis are usually available near the bus stop and may cost around 50-100 MXN. Be sure to confirm the fare before starting your trip.
